The story

Fuji carried a clan inside it: the Fujiwara, whose name means 'wisteria field,' dominated the Heian court, and wisteria banquets under hanging blossoms were their private theater of power. In the layered-robe calendar fuji marked the turn from spring to summer; in family crests it still marks descent from the great house.
